One of the primary roles of employment solicitors is to ensure that employers are in compliance with all relevant employment laws and regulations. This includes advising employers on issues such as hiring practices, discrimination and harassment policies, wage and hour laws, and employee benefits. By working with employment solicitors, employers can avoid costly legal disputes and ensure that their policies and practices are in line with current legal standards.

employment solicitors also play a key role in protecting the rights of employees. From negotiating employment contracts to resolving disputes with employers, employment solicitors can help employees navigate the complexities of employment law and ensure that their rights are protected. Whether an employee is facing unfair treatment, discrimination, or wrongful termination, employment solicitors have the expertise and experience to provide effective representation and legal advice.

In addition to advising and representing employers and employees, employment solicitors also specialize in resolving employment disputes through mediation, arbitration, or litigation.
